In each of the following determine whether the given values are solutions of the equation or not.
x2 + 6x + 5 = 0; x = -1, x = -5

उत्तर
Given equation is
x2 + 6x + 5 = 0; x = -1, x = -5
Substitute x = -1 in L.H.S.
L.H.S. = (-1)2 + 6 x (-1) + 5
= 1 - 6 + 5
= 6 - 6
= 0
Hence, x = -1 is a solution of the given equation.
Again put x = -5 in L.H.S.
L.H.S. = (-5)2 + 6 x (-5) + 5
= 25 - 30 + 5
= 30 - 30
= 0
Hence, x = -5 is also a solution of the given equation.
